Report by : Gan Yung Chyan, KUCINTA SETIA Image : Sanya Phoenix Airport
Mongolian airline Hunnu Air launches Sanya Phoenix Airport's third fifth freedom passenger route Chinggis Khaan=Sanya=Ulan-Ude on 9 October and 10 October 2025. Chinggis Khaan, the international airport of Mongolia, is located in Khushig Valley, which is located outside Mongolia's capital Ulaanbaatar.
According to schedules, Hunnu Air flight MR815 departs from Chinggis Khaan for Sanya at 10.10 pm on 9 October 2025, touches down in Sanya at 3.10 am on 10 October 2025 (Friday) before leaving Sanya for Ulan-Ude, a city in Russia, at 4.10 am and landing in Ulan-Ude at 11.30 am.
At 1.05 pm, Hunnu Air flight MR816 leaves Ulan-Ude for Sanya, stops over in Sanya at 8.05 pm on 10 October 2025 before taking off for Chinggis Khaan at 9.05 pm and arriving in Chinggis Khaan at 2.05 am on 11 October 2025 (Saturday).
Hunnu Air's Embraer E190LR is scheduled to fly to Sanya from Chinggis Khaan on Thursdays and takes off from Sanya for Ulan-Ude on Fridays. It lands in Chinggis Khaan on Saturdays.
Sanya is Hunnu Air's sixth Chinese destination. The airline also flies to Manzhouli, Erlian, Daxing, Ordos and Enshi in China, and to Almaty in Kazakhstan on regular scheduled basis.
